His book about the Obama campaign, "Renegade: The Making of a President," was first published by Crown in June 2009 and became an instant New York Times bestseller. Wolffe covered the entire length of Barack Obama’s first presidential campaign for Newsweek magazine. He grew MSNBC’s digital audience and revenues more than ten-fold in less than two years, winning a series of editorial, design and social impact awards. An MSNBC political analyst for a decade, Wolffe was previously Vice-President and Executive Editor of, launching the channel’s website and app in 2013 and its digital video channel in 2014. ![]() He also led the organization’s international launch into India and its expansion in Canada. In his first year at Global Citizen, Wolffe more than doubled its web traffic and grew its video views by more than 1000 percent.
